Understanding Diabetic Coma

A diabetic coma is not a single condition but rather a state that can result from multiple types of extreme blood sugar imbalances. These include

  • Hyperglycemic Hyperosmolar State (HHS)Extremely high blood sugar levels over time can lead to dehydration, electrolyte imbalance, and eventually loss of consciousness.
  • Diabetic Ketoacidosis (DKA)Often seen in type 1 diabetes, this occurs when the body produces high levels of ketones due to insufficient insulin, leading to acidosis and coma.
  • Severe HypoglycemiaCritically low blood sugar can deprive the brain of glucose, resulting in unconsciousness or coma within minutes if untreated.

Each type of diabetic coma has different underlying causes and timelines, making it essential to identify the specific condition to understand the risk of death.

Causes and Risk Factors

The onset of a diabetic coma can be triggered by several factors, including

  • Skipping insulin doses or taking insufficient insulin in type 1 diabetes.
  • Excessive consumption of sugary foods without proper insulin management.
  • Severe infections, stress, or illness that disrupt normal blood sugar control.
  • Alcohol consumption, dehydration, or certain medications that affect glucose levels.
  • Unrecognized hypoglycemia in people taking insulin or sulfonylurea medications.

Understanding these risk factors is critical for prevention, as diabetic coma can often be avoided with careful monitoring and management of blood sugar levels.

Symptoms Leading to Diabetic Coma

Recognizing early symptoms is key to preventing a fatal outcome. Symptoms vary depending on whether blood sugar is extremely high or low, but common warning signs include

  • Extreme thirst, frequent urination, and dehydration (often seen in HHS).
  • Nausea, vomiting, abdominal pain, and fruity-smelling breath (common in DKA).
  • Confusion, dizziness, shaking, and sudden mood changes (can indicate hypoglycemia).
  • Rapid breathing, dry mouth, and weakness.
  • Eventual loss of consciousness if the condition progresses.

Prompt recognition and treatment of these symptoms can prevent the progression to a full diabetic coma.

Timeline Before Death

The duration of a diabetic coma before death depends on several factors, including the type of coma, the individual’s overall health, and whether medical intervention occurs. Without treatment

  • Insevere hypoglycemia, brain cells can be deprived of glucose within 10 to 30 minutes, potentially leading to irreversible brain damage or death.
  • Indiabetic ketoacidosis, untreated individuals may remain conscious for hours or even days, but the accumulation of acids in the blood can eventually cause organ failure and death.
  • Inhyperglycemic hyperosmolar state, death may occur over several days if dehydration and electrolyte imbalances are not corrected.

It is important to note that individual response varies, and some people may survive longer periods than others depending on pre-existing health conditions and the severity of the metabolic imbalance.

Complications Leading to Death

Diabetic coma can cause fatal complications if left untreated. These include

  • Brain damage due to lack of glucose supply in hypoglycemic coma.
  • Kidney failure caused by severe dehydration and high blood sugar.
  • Cardiac arrhythmias due to electrolyte imbalances.
  • Severe infections or sepsis, particularly if the patient is already immunocompromised.
  • Multi-organ failure in prolonged hyperglycemic states.

The progression to death is often preventable with timely medical care, highlighting the importance of emergency treatment.

Medical Intervention and Survival

The prognosis for a diabetic coma significantly improves with rapid medical intervention. Treatment depends on the type of coma

  • HypoglycemiaImmediate administration of glucose intravenously or via oral consumption if conscious.
  • DKAIntravenous fluids, insulin therapy, and electrolyte replacement are critical.
  • HHSAggressive fluid resuscitation, correction of electrolyte imbalances, and insulin administration.

With prompt care, many individuals recover completely, though delayed treatment increases the risk of long-term complications or death.

Prevention Strategies

Preventing a diabetic coma involves maintaining stable blood sugar levels and recognizing early warning signs. Strategies include

  • Regular monitoring of blood glucose and ketone levels, especially during illness.
  • Adherence to prescribed insulin or oral medications.
  • Maintaining a balanced diet and avoiding extreme swings in sugar intake.
  • Being aware of the symptoms of both high and low blood sugar and acting promptly.
  • Seeking immediate medical attention for unusual fatigue, confusion, or other warning signs.
